
Welcome to the Agroecology Concentration
at the University of Florida
This new concentration at the University of Florida is the first online Agroecology Master of Science program in the U.S. and is offered through a joint collaboration of the Agronomy and Soil & Water Science Departments. This program is a diverse, interdisciplinary program with a core curriculum of crop, soil and water science courses that emphasize sustainability, resource management, valuation of ecosystem services, system productivity, and profitability. Students from relevant backgrounds and interests are encouraged to consider the Agroecology concentration because it will provide students an understanding of current global issues related to agriculture and production systems and valuable skills for a future profession in agricultural science.
